We are currently forward planning for future roles that may become available as a Customer Service Host at Beaulieu Park Station. If you are successful in your application, you will be placed in our Talent Bank for up to six months. If a suitable opportunity becomes available during that time, you may be offered a role. Positions may be available as Static or Relief roles, on either a full-time or part-time basis. Static roles offer a consistent shift pattern, giving you visibility of your shifts for the full year. Relief roles provide flexibility, with weekly rosters issued one week before the shift.

We are unable to accept your application if you do not meet the following criteria:

  • 35 hours per week (shift-based with 24 hours cover, including earlies, lates, night turns, weekends, and bank holidays)
  • Earliest start time 05:45, latest finish time 23:00, night shift 22:00-06:00
  • You must be able to arrange your own transport to ensure timely arrival for early and late shifts
  • Applicants must be over 18 years of age
  • Employment is subject to satisfactory Right to Work checks, a DBS check, and a safety‑critical medical assessment

In this role, you will provide outstanding customer service across all areas of the station, ensuring that passengers have a seamless and safe travel experience. Full training and uniform provided.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assisting customers at the gateline and ensuring the safe, tidy and efficient operation of the gates
  • Helping to prevent ticketless travel and fraudulent activity
  • Reporting any faults and issues promptly
  • Assisting passengers with tickets, including checking them, general advice and making sure the gates operate
  • Providing the highest possible standard of advice, information and service to our customers
  • Delivering a safe, attractive retail station environment, with general cleaning, de‑icing
  • Participating in the safe running of trains and a safe station environment by complying with procedures
  • Promoting all relevant marketing materials and useful information
  • Work to fully meet the requirements of passengers, including during times of disruption, when there are service issues or emergencies
  • Provide passenger assistance to our passengers, meeting and greeting and dealing with onward travel arrangement to ensure everyone has the support required to meet their individual needs as a passenger
  • Able to safely operate customer access ramps and assist passengers with their luggage
  • Providing support to mobility/ visually impaired customers, who may need to hold your arm or lean on you for guidance
